Presys Pressure Calibrator

Portable and small, ideal for field use, presents performance levels comparable only to laboratory standards:
 
1. Available with one up to four pressure sensors.
2. Ranges from 10"H2O to 3000psi gage or absolute pressure, including vacuum and differential between any pair of sensors.
3. Accuracy of 0.05% of reading.
4. Measures pressure, mA and volts and generates mA and volts. Provides a 24VDC power supply for 2-wire transmitters, and contact input for pressure switch verification.
5. Includes input for optional temperature probe.
6. The user can increase the number of sensors of the PC-507 by installing new ones in the calibrator.
7. Interfaces with Windows-based Calibration Software CS-504 to provide a Documenting Calibration System.
8. Real-time data acquisition capability when connected to a computer.

Presys Dry Block for Temperature Calibration

T-25N, T-350P and T-650P Dry Block Calibrators perform functions that would require three different types of instruments: dry block, standard thermometer and calibrator for TCs, RTDs, mA, mV, ohms and thermoswitches.
 
1. T-25N model generates temperatures from -25°C to +125°C (-13°F to +257°F), T-350P and T-650P models generate from room temperature to 350°C (662°F) and 650°C (1202°F).
2. Accuracy up to 0.1°C with internal reference or 0.05°C with external thermometer, such as Presys Super Thermometer St-501.
3. Resolution of 0.01°C.
4. Stability of 0.02°C for t-25N, 0.05°C for T-350P and T-650P.
5. Present input for thermocouples, thermoresistances and thermoswitches. Besides generating temperature, they measure the signal from the sensor being calibrated. Perform TC readings with high precision internal cold junction compensation.
6. Internal regulated 24VDC power supply and mA input for 2-wire transmitters.
7. Make no use of external standard thermometers.
8. Accomplish completely automatic calibrators with or without the use of a computer.
9. Documenting capabilities: communication with computer and CS-504 Calibration Software.
10. Portable, compact, provide interchangeable inserts and carrying case.
